The study examines A Survey on AI-Driven Strategies and Solutions for Environmental Conservation: Insights from Conservation Professionals. The study focused on professionals and organizations working in environmental conservation and AI which includes World Wildlife Fund, Environmental Defence Fund, Ministry of Environment, National Environmental standards and Regulations Enforcement Agency, National Centre for Energy and Environmental, Nigerian Institute for Oceanography and Marine Research. A random sampling method was used for the selection of the respondents. The sample size were 200 respondents. Structured questionnaire was used for the collection of data. Descriptive statistics of mean and standard deviation was used to answer the research questions while the Inferential Statistics of Chi-square was used to test the hypotheses at 0.05 level of significance. The results revealed that, AI-driven strategies significantly improve the effectiveness of environmental conservation efforts in addressing issues like deforestation and wildlife preservation and AI-driven solutions significantly perceived to have a positive impact on the sustainability and future success of long-term conservation goals.
